Elon is located in Elon, North Carolina and has a total student population of 6,991. In the 2018-2019 academic year, 31 students received a bachelor's degree in entrepreneurial studies from Elon.

Of the 31 students who graduated with a bachelor’s in entrepreneurial studies from Elon in 2019, 58% were men and 42% were women.

Elon Gender Breakdown of Entrepreneurship Bachelor's Degree Grads

About 68% of those who receive a bachelor's degree in entrepreneurial studies at Elon are white. This is above average for this degree on the nationwide level.
